Neal Becker <neal@ctd.comsat.com> writes:

> I just installed glibc-2.0.1 on 586/linux.  What libs need to be
> rebuilt for xemacs?  It looks like X386-3.2 doesn't depend on libc.
[...]

You might want to look at 
http://www.imaxx.net/~thrytis/glibc/
which has some information on GNU libc 2 on Linux, including links to a
HOWTO and an FAQ list. You could also ask on linux.dev.gcc (or,
equivalently, the mailing list linux-gcc@vger.rutgers.edu). 

I find it hard to believe that you can use your old XFree86 libraries with
the new libc, and according to the problems page referenced in the above
page, there is currently no version of XFree86 available which is built
against glibc 2.

On the other hand, Andreas Jaeger <aj@arthur.pfalz.de> recently posted a
message to xemacs-beta claiming that he has compiled XEmacs with glibc 2
and X support (and all the graphics libraries). So this seems to be
possible... I guess I should have a look at glibc myself, too.
